Lots of talk about Vitor this afternoon with this from the ever reliable Daily Star:
PORTO boss Vitor Pereira could be set to abandon the Portuguse champions to take charge at Everton.
Pereira, 44, held talks with a 'top half Premier League club' in London yesterday according to Portugese newspaper Maisfutebol.
Everton are the only team in the top 10 without a manager and chairman Bill Kenwright reportedly carries out much of his business in the capital, fuelling rumours that that club is Everton.
Pereira's contract expires at the end of June but it is not known whether he will be offered a new deal at Porto, despite guiding them to the title without losing a game.
Fans are said to be unhappy with the club's performances in European competitions.
Bookmakers have reacted by making Pereira the 5/2 favourite to replace David Moyes, who has ended his stay at Goodison Park to replace Sir Alex Ferguson at Manchester United.
